Well, another Golden Globe Awards has come and gone, with some distinct winners, some clear losers, and a lot of confusion about the hell Jodie Foster was talking about.
Terrorism was big this year with Argo cleaning up Best Drama and Best Director Ben Affleck, Homeland taking the top acting prizes for a TV Drama and Best Series, and Jessica Chastain of Zero Dark Thirty scoring Best Dramatic Actress.

MOTION PICTURES
Best Drama
"Argo"
Best Musical/Comedy
"Les Miserables"
Best Director
Ben Affleck, "Argo"
Best Actress in a Drama
Jessica Chastain, "Zero Dark Thirty"
Best Actor in a Drama
Daniel Day-Lewis, "Lincoln"
Best Actor in a Musical or Comedy
Hugh Jackman, "Les Miserables"
Best Actress in a Musical or Comedy
Jennifer Lawrence, "Silver Linings Playbook"
Best Supporting Actress
Anne Hathaway, "Les Miserables"
Best Supporting Actor
Christoph Waltz, "Django Unchained"
Best Screenplay
Quentin Tarantino, "Django Unchained"
Best Foreign Language Film
"Amour"
Best Animated Feature
"Brave"
Best Original Song
"Skyfall," music and lyrics by Adele and Paul Epworth ("Skyfall")
Best Original Score
Mychael Danna, "Life of Pi"
TELEVISION
Best TV Comedy or Musical
"Girls"
Best TV Drama
"Homeland"
Best Actress in a TV Drama
Claire Danes, "Homeland"
Best Actor in a TV Drama
Damian Lewis, "Homeland"
Best Actress in a TV Comedy
Lena Dunham, "Girls"
Best Actor in a TV Comedy
Don Cheadle, "House of Lies"
Best Miniseries or TV Movie
"Game Change"
Best Actress in a Miniseries or TV Movie
Julianne Moore, "Game Change"
Best Actor in a Miniseries or TV Movie
Kevin Costner, "Hatfields & McCoys"
Best Supporting Actress in a TV Show, Miniseries or TV Movie
Maggie Smith, "Downtown Abbey: Season 2"
Best Supporting Actor in a TV Show, Miniseries or TV Movie
Ed Harris, "Game Change"
